At first glance, Mitran Da Naa Chalda feels like another fun Punjabi entertainer, but it gradually reveals a much deeper story. The film follows Laadi, a lawyer who has spent years doubting his own abilities. When an unexpected murder case lands on his desk, he sees it as more than just another legal battle; it’s his chance to prove himself.

Instead of relying solely on courtroom drama, the film balances humor, emotions, friendship, and suspense, making it enjoyable for a wide range of audiences.

Performances in Mitran Da Naa Chalda

Gippy Grewal Delivers a Relatable Performance

Gippy Grewal once again proves why he’s one of Punjabi cinema’s most dependable performers. His portrayal of Laadi captures both vulnerability and determination, making audiences root for him throughout the film. Whether delivering comic dialogues or emotional courtroom scenes, he remains convincing from beginning to end.

Supporting Cast Adds Value

Tania brings warmth and emotional support to the story, while Raj Shoker and Shweta Tiwari contribute significantly to the courtroom drama and family dynamics. Every supporting character has a purpose, helping the narrative feel complete rather than overcrowded.
